GETILAN GPE/150: medium density chemically crosslinkable compound for low voltage power cables insulation and sheathing. It is a conveniently grafted polythene able to react in presence of moisture and of catalyst. We normally suggest our type MAC/100 SCU or MAC/203 less in reaction. REACTION BETWEEN GRAFTING AND CATALYST: These two polythenes, separately stored, must be mixed before starting extrusion in the ratio: GRAFTING/CATALYST 95/5 Certify: IEC 60502-1 XLPE, EPR/HEPR,CEI 2011 G7,HD 22-1 EI7 |

Extrusion instructions |
---|
Crosslinking of the finished product is obtained by: Immersion of the bobbin into hot water at 85/90 °C for some hours (up to 3 mm thickness). Steam treatment at 0.15 for bar 5/6 hours. Faster ambient curing is possible depending from the atmospheric conditions. |
